Fullstack Softwareentwickler (m/w/d)
Fullstack Softwareentwickler (m/w/d)
- Art der Beschäftigung: Vollzeit
- 110.000 CHF – 140.000 CHF (Unternehmensangabe)
- Hybrid
Fullstack Softwareentwickler (m/w/d)
Über diesen Job
Rolle:
Du gestaltest anspruchsvolle digitale Lösungen an der Schnittstelle von semantischer Suche, Matching und strukturierten Berufsdaten und treibst deren Umsetzung aktiv voran. In dieser Rolle übernimmst du Verantwortung für Konzeption, Implementierung und Weiterentwicklung moderner Komponenten und Prozesse – je nach Schwerpunkt von UI-Architekturen über API-Design bis hin zu stabilen Cloud- und Security-Setups. Du arbeitest eng mit angrenzenden technischen Disziplinen zusammen, definierst klare Schnittstellen und sorgst mit Tests, Reviews und sauberer Dokumentation für verlässliche Qualität. Dabei bringst du deine Erfahrung in modernen Web-Stacks, Automatisierung und Plattformbetrieb ein und optimierst Performance, Skalierbarkeit und Sicherheit entlang des gesamten Lifecycles. Du behältst in einem dynamischen Umfeld den Überblick, priorisierst pragmatisch und setzt komplexe Anforderungen strukturiert in belastbare Lösungen um.
Verantwortung:
- Du entwirfst, implementierst und wartest performante UI-Komponenten und Seiten in Nuxt 4 (Vue 3) auf Basis einer sauberen, komponentenorientierten Architektur.
- In dieser Rolle optimierst Du die Frontend-Performance gezielt über SSR, statische Seitengenerierung, Lazy Loading und Caching.
- Als Webentwickler mit Frontend-Fokus arbeitest Du eng mit Backend-Teams zusammen, definierst REST/GraphQL-APIs und validierst Request-/Response-Schemata.
- Du setzt grundlegende serverseitige Logik in Nuxt um, z. B. über Server-Middleware und Nitro, und bringst Full-Stack-Affinität pragmatisch ein.
- In dieser Rolle sicherst Du die Codequalität durch Unit- und End-to-End-Tests, Code-Reviews sowie die konsequente Einhaltung von Standards und Guidelines.
- Du integrierst CI/CD-Build-Pipelines (z. B. GitHub Actions, GitLab CI), setzt Designsysteme und Styleguides (Tailwind) um und dokumentierst Schnittstellen strukturiert mit Swagger.
Qualifikationen:
Du verfügst über mehrjährige Berufserfahrung auf Professional-Level in der relevanten Rolle und übernimmst Aufgaben eigenverantwortlich.
Profi in Nuxt 4 und Vue 3, sicher im Umgang mit HTML5, CSS3, Tailwind CSS, SCSS und modernen CSS-Methoden
Versiert in JavaScript/TypeScript, REST- und GraphQL-APIs, inklusive Authentifizierungslösungen
Erfahrung mit serverseitigen Technologien (Node.js oder Python) und relationalen Datenbanken, vorzugsweise PostgreSQL
Leidenschaft für schnelle, agile Entwicklungsprozesse, kreative Problemlösungen und internationales Arbeiten
ROCKEN Jobs:
https://rocken.jobs
Profil erstellen:https://rocken.jobs/application/profil-erstellen/